Inspection on 12/12/2024

High Priority
1
Intermediate
3
Basic
0
Total
4
Disposition: Met Inspection Standards

Inspection Details:

  • 50-17-3:High Priority - Operating with an expired Division of Hotels and Restaurants license.
  • 11-27-4:Intermediate - Establishment has no written procedures for employees to follow in response to a vomiting or diarrheal event where the vomit or diarrhea is discharged onto surfaces in the establishment. Printed out Clean Up of Vomiting and Diarrheal Events DBPR Form HR 5030-104 for Owner. The owner posted form during inspection. **Corrected On-Site**
  • 11-26-1:Intermediate - No proof provided that food employees are informed of their responsibility to report to the person in charge information about their health and activities related to foodborne illnesses. Printed out Employee Reporting Form HR 5030-103 for Owner. **Corrective Action Taken**
  • 53B-10-4:Intermediate - Records/documents for required employee training do not contain all of the required information.
Food Inspector #8714845
2024-12-12
★★☆☆☆ 2.0/5
Food safety inspection conducted on 12/12/2024 revealed 4 total violations (1 high priority, 3 intermediate, 0 basic).
